Cubone’s cry is a melancholic, hollow, and slightly trembling sound, perfectly mirroring its tragic lore and solitary nature. Unlike other Ground-type Pokémon that have robust or rugged cries, Cubone’s sound design evokes a sense of sadness, longing, and emotional depth.
1. Sonic Structure & Frequency Analysis
1.1. Attack Phase – A Soft, Mournful Echo (~1200 Hz – 1400 Hz)
- The cry starts with a gentle, somewhat muted tone, lacking the aggressive sharpness found in many Pokémon cries.
- This deliberate softness reinforces Cubone’s shy and sorrowful personality, making it sound as if it’s calling out in loneliness.
- The initial tone has a subtle tremble, akin to a suppressed sob or a voice cracking from grief.
1.2. Sustain Phase – A Hollow, Ghostly Resonation (~1000 Hz – 1200 Hz)
- The middle portion of the cry has a hollow, almost echoing timbre, symbolizing Cubone’s emotional isolation.
- Unlike the deep, solid frequencies of its evolution, Marowak, Cubone’s cry feels fragile, like it could break apart at any moment.
- This section contains a slight wavering in pitch, reinforcing the idea of a wistful, yearning call.
1.3. Decay Phase – A Sudden, Heartbreaking Cut-Off (~800 Hz – 1000 Hz)
- The cry does not fade out naturally; instead, it ends rather abruptly, as if Cubone’s sorrow has swallowed its voice.
- This unexpected silence adds to the emotional weight of the cry, almost as if Cubone hesitates to express its grief too openly.
- The final note is faint, like a distant, fading whisper, symbolizing its longing for the mother it lost.

4. Symbolic Interpretation
Cubone’s cry is one of the most emotionally powerful cries in the Pokémon world. It is designed to sound lonely, sorrowful, and delicate, reinforcing its tragic backstory. The wavering notes symbolize its quiet suffering, while the abrupt cutoff suggests deep, unspoken grief.
